कदाचित् कस्यचित् भिक्षोः मनसि आगतानां सन्देहानाम् उत्तरम् अदत्त्वा बुद्धः केवलं मन्दाहासं प्रकटयति । तदा भिक्षुः वदति यत् अत्रापि उत्तरं न लभ्यते, लौकिकजीवनं प्रत्येव गमिष्यामि अहम् इति । तदा बुद्धः - 'जीवस्य सत्ता वादं न अवलम्बते । भवन्मनसि आगतानां प्रश्नानामुत्तरं गच्छता कालेन गुरुमुखात् ग्रन्थाध्ययनात् वा प्राप्येत । तर्कमार्गः अन्यः, निर्वाणमार्गः अन्यः । निर्वाणमार्गस्य उपदेशमात्रं मम कर्तव्यम्' इति अबोधयत् बुद्धः । (“केन्द्रीयसंस्कृतविश्वविद्यालयस्य अष्टादशीयोजनान्तर्गततया एतासां कथानां ध्वनिप्रक्षेपणं क्रियते”) This story reflects the Buddha's emphasis on spiritual guidance and the distinction between worldly logic and the path to enlightenment. Once, a monk asked the Buddha about his doubts but did not receive an answer. Instead, the Buddha simply smiled gently. The monk then said, 'If I cannot find an answer here, I will return to my worldly life.' Buddha replied, 'The existence of life is not based on debate. The answers to the questions arising in your mind will come over time, either through studying scriptures or with the guidance of a teacher. The path of reasoning is different, and the path to nirvana is different. It is my duty to teach the path to nirvana.
